Awafi Foods photograph

Awafi Foods

4.7
Use attributes for filter !
Unified actionsSave
AddressUnit 23, Cumberland Business Park, Cumberland Ave, London NW10 7RT, United Kingdom
Hours 9 AM–7 PM
Phone +44 20 8961 7277
Order food www.just-eat.co.uk
Sideways refinements Little Beirut
Al Enam
Archie's Foods
Date of Reg.
Date of Upd.
ID5211284
Send edit request

About Awafi Foods


Where is the Awafi Foods

Awafi Foods Map
Click on the photo of Awafi Foods to view it on Google Maps.

Related Persons

Next Profile ❯